A horizontal shaft supported by bearings A and E. The distance between A and E is 7 m. The shaft carries three pulleys (B, C, and D) of mass 120, 140 and 40 kg at 2, 4, and 5.5 m respectively from bearing A. The centres of mass of these pulleys are at 4.5. 3.0, and 5.0 mm respectively from the shaft axis. The angular positions of masses D and C with respect to that in mass B if the shaft is in static balance is 135° and 200° anti-clockwise. The shaft rotates at 300 revolutions per minute (rpm). Determine the dynamic load (N) on each bearing. A horizontal shaft supported by bearings A and E. The distance between A and E is 7 m.
